METHOD FOR ANNEALING STAINLESS STEEL FOIL STRIP AND HORIZONTAL TYPE ANNEALING FURNACE

摘要

PROBLEM TO BE SOLVED: To provide an annealing method capable of providing a stainless steel foil strip excellent in flatness by reducing variation of a center part in a width direction of the foil strip after annealing even when annealing is conducted while passing the stainless steel foil strip with extremely thin thickness in a horizontal direction and a horizontal type annealing furnace suitable for the annealing method.;SOLUTION: There is provided an annealing method of a stainless steel foil strip for continuously annealing the stainless steel foil strip which is passed in a horizontal direction and has a catenary generated, wherein thickness of the steel foil strip is 5 to 60 μm, deformation correction means for correcting deformation of the stainless steel foil strip by contacting with a surface thereof and following the same during annealing is arranged in a zone showing a temperature of the stainless steel foil strip of 850 to 1250°C and contact length is set at 10 mm or more when the contact length is a length of an area where the deformation correction means contacts with the stainless steel foil strip in a passing direction.;SELECTED DRAWING: Figure 5;COPYRIGHT: (C)2017,JPO&INPIT
